This is a 1983 Pontiac that has been rebuilt with no expense spared! The engine has been upgraded with a cam, Demon carburetor, tunnel ram intake, Hedman headers, MSD Ignition, MSD wires, Griffen Radiator, dual electric fans, and AN fittings. The stock brackets have been replaced by aluminum brackets. The alternator and power steering pump have also been upgraded with aluminum units. A few of the other upgrades are that the hood has been replaced with a lightweight fiberglass cowl induction unit, the transmission has a shift kit installed and a B&M shifter with reverse lockout. The frame has been reinforced with drag bars. The rear end has been replaced with a ford 9" with LSD. The paint is a recent job but has some blemishes from idiots with no respect for bitchin' automobiles. All of the glass is in excellent shape. The T tops are in excellent shape as well but need new weatherstripping because they leak a tiny bit. The tires have 80% tread left and grip like the day is long. The wheels are 17" ZE Forged aluminum units and are in good shape. I do not recall what units the brakes are but they have been upgraded so the car needs to run the bigger wheels. The interior shows slight wear but there are no rips or tears. The car starts easily and idles nicely. All of the gauges work. You don't need a Trans Am to have fun, either, as this beautiful 1971 Pontiac Firebird Formula 350 so ably demonstrates. With a nice restoration, lots of options, and a big dose of horsepower, it remains the best-handling muscle car of the era. Cardinal Red is a traditional Pontiac color and few cars wear it as well as this Formula. Combined with the aggressive ram air hood, ducktail spoiler, and a distinct lack of graphics, you can see the single-minded performance approach that the Formula represents. Neatly restored a few years ago, it still looks great, which is purely the result of lots of time and lots of money being spent on the final product. The Endura nose cone with traditional Pontiac split grille makes this car easy to recognize at a glance and the addition of a white vinyl top gives it a sleek '70s look that plays very well today. A few bright trim pieces look great and dress the car up and it proudly wears 'Formula 350' emblems on its front fenders, the only identifiers on the entire car. The black and white interior is largely original and in great condition overall. The white front seat covers are surely new, since they're just too bright and perfect to be 45 years old, but the rest looks age-appropriate. The black carpets, dash, and console prevent it from being too sterile in there and it all remains in above-average condition. The original 3-spoke steering wheel is wrapped with black leather, so it's fatter and easier to grab than stock, and a center console puts the shifter right where you want it. Factory gauges show clear markings in a woodgrained panel (the engine-turned stuff was still reserved for the Trans Am) and there's a newer JVC AM/FM/CD stereo in the center. Other desirable options include factory A/C and power windows, a nice combination that makes this Formula easy to live with. Firebird-logo floor mats help keep it looking tidy and as you can see, the trunk is especially clean. Who needs a big block to have fun in a Pontiac? This Formula uses 350 cubic inches to make its horsepower, and fortified with an Edelbrock intake manifold, Holley carburetor, and long-tube headers, it's a very strong runner. Chrome dress-up pieces, a recent alternator, and bright turquoise engine enamel make the engine bay look well-tended, and as you can see, the A/C system has had some recent work, including an R134a refrigerant upgrade. The transmission is a quick-shifting TH350 3-speed automatic feeding a sturdy 10-bolt rear end, which also looks to have been recently serviced. A recent dual exhaust system gives the Pontiac V8 a unique engine note that's distinct from its Chevy cousins, and obviously the floors are in excellent shape. Handsome Rally II wheels with trim rings and fat 225/60/15 BFGoodrich radials retain that cool Pontiac performance look. A very strong runner with great cosmetics and a few nice options make this Formula a winner. Even better is the insanely affordable price, making this a sure bet for Pontiac fans. Treated to a full Pro-Touring makeover that includes big block power, a 5-speed gearbox, 4-wheel disc brakes, upgraded suspension, and a spectacular interior, it's perhaps the most amazing vehicle we've ever had in our Dallas showroom (750 cars and counting). Perhaps this car's most striking feature is how it looks. Not that it's radical, but rather that something so radical can also be so subtle. The icy blue paint doesn't have stripes or graphics, but the finish quality is simply spectacular and worthy of a car at this level. However, it's only when you get close to it that you realize this is far, far more than just a Firebird with some flashy wheels. You'll note that the door handles have been shaved, which is a classic hot-rodding trick that works as well here as it does on a '34 Ford. The Ram Air hood has been skillfully modified to clear the towering big block engine underneath, a trick so seamless that you probably wouldn't have noticed without me telling you about it. The rest is simply beautifully finished to an extremely high level, with laser-straight bodywork, gaps that you can calibrate instruments by, and paint that's almost impossibly shiny. The real trick is how they managed to restrain themselves from making this a rolling billboard for high-performance and get it so right in every way. Take your time with the photos, it's worth it. The interior got a fairly comprehensive makeover as well, starting with a pair of white leather Cobra Racing buckets and 5-point harnesses. They'll hold you in place no matter what you're doing. The rest of the interior is pretty much stock Firebird, all beautifully restored and finished. The wood-rimmed wheel is a little fatter than stock but really warms things up and the stock instruments have been restored and calibrated to work with the new engine. A custom center console is both comfortable and practical, and you'll note that the Hurst cue ball shifter shows five forward gears instead of four, but we'll get to that in a moment. There's also a top-flight stereo system based on a JVC AM/FM/CD stereo head unit with HD radio, and it powers a quartet of 6x9 Polk Audio speakers and an 8-inch Blaupunkt subwoofer, so it sounds amazing. The trunk is finished with carpet and a remote-mounted Optima and a white convertible top seals everything up. Power comes from a GM ZZ502 crate engine which features four-bolt mains, a forged crank, a full roller camshaft, and polished aluminum heads to make 502 horsepower and 565 pounds of torque. A fully polished intake manifold, chrome valve covers, and clean routing of hoses and wires makes the engine bay show quality in every way, and thanks to the wonders of electronic fuel injection, it starts, runs, and idles like a production car. A Tremec TKO600 5-speed manual transmission easily harnesses the horsepower without a whimper and feeds it to a stout 12-bolt full of 3.73 gears on an Auburn limited slip, so you know it isn't going to break. The suspension is augmented with Hotchkiss components, Bilstein shocks, and a Unisteer power rack-and-pinion steering setup, as well as oversized SSBC disc brakes at all four corners. A gorgeous custom exhaust system tucks the pipes and mufflers up high for great ground clearance despite the lowered ride height. Finally, a set of 18-inch Dale Earnhardt Jr. wheels were fitted with staggered 225/45/18 front and 275/40/18 rear performance radials to keep it stuck to the ground. Loaded with options, powered by a freshly rebuilt turbocharged V8, and wearing a clean, sleek coat of paint instead of flashy decals, it might just be the best car Pontiac built in 1980. Wearing its original Montreux Maroon paint, this is one of the most sophisticated and elegant-looking F-bodies we've ever featured. Sure, the Trans Am with its big decals gets the attention, but if you want a clean, sporting car that lets the bodywork do the talking, then this is the right choice. Now don't get me wrong, this isn't exactly a subtle car, not with the gold pinstripes and two-tone lower bodywork, but it certainly looks clean and sleek compared to some of its siblings. For original paint, the shine is quite good and while it's 35 years old, someone has taken the time to keep it polished up and looking its best. The gold pinstripes are, of course, decals, and they look great against the burgundy paint, as does the "TURBO 4.9" lettering on the cool aero hood scoop. Pontiac made the most of their innovative turbo engine by advertising it everywhere they could, including on the rear spoiler, where it also says "TURBO FORMULA." And for those of you in the know, this is one rare car because of it. The Camel cloth interior gets all the same great features as its sibling, the Trans Am, including high-back bucket seats, a three-spoke steering wheel wrapped in leather, and the engine-turned dashboard. The grippy cloth upholstery is perhaps preferable to the sticky vinyl in most Trans Ams and it certainly has a look that belies the era in which it was built. The options list is long, including power windows and locks, a freshly-rebuilt A/C system with R12 refrigerant inside, a tilt steering column, rear defroster, and T-tops, which make this car a joy to drive on sunny days. Remarkably, everything works, including the AM/FM stereo radio and even the turbo boost lights on the hood! The carpets, dash pad, and headliner are all in excellent condition and the back seat area looks barely used, indicative of a car that's led an easy life. The trunk is upholstered in black carpet and includes a space-saver spare with jack assembly. Pontiac was leading the charge on forced-induction, putting a turbocharger on their 4.9 liter V8 engine. This one was just rebuilt to original specifications, so it runs superbly and doesn't have any of the issues you'd expect from an early experiment in boosted engines. It starts easily and makes good power and impressive torque when the boost comes up and throttle response is crisp thanks to a rebuilt carburetor. The TH350 3-speed automatic transmission is the best choice with the turbocharged engine, keeping boost up between shifts, and with 3.08 gears on a Posi limited slip, it's a fine highway cruiser as well. The front suspension was rebuilt, there are new control arm bushings, and a fresh steering box, so it tracks straight and handles as well as these cars could when they were new. The exhaust system uses a pair of stainless Magnaflow mufflers for a unique sound and it appears that there are new shocks all around. Those shiny silver "snowflake" alloy wheels aren't original but they do look amazing here, especially when wrapped in fat 225/70/15 BFG radials. Documented with its original build sheet, Protect-O-Plate, and a reproduction window sticker, this is a rare Firebird with plenty of performance and a great pedigree, all at a bargain price. Fourth-generation F-bodies delivered staggering performance at a very reasonable price when they were new, and today cars like this with their LT1 powerplants and surprisingly capable suspensions are shockingly fast and remarkably affordable. Painted bright red, this car is probably not going to help you avoid the local constabulary. But hey, for this price, you can probably afford a few speeding tickets anyway. The composite bodywork (except for the quarter panels) was all-new in 1992 and gave the Trans AM an instantly-identifiable but unique look that included the round fog lamps up front and a wrap-around rear spoiler that Trans Am fans recognized right away. The factory red paint still shines up nicely and thanks to that plastic bodywork, there are no dents or rust in the usual places. Perhaps a little stranger, the Pontiac guys decided to hold back on decals and strips, including the hood chicken, so this one shows pure menace instead of glamour. Fit and finish are factor-grade and as a clean, original, unmolested car, it still fits together quite well and shows years of conscientious cleaning and waxing. Tinted window certainly don't hurt and not even the chin spoiler or rocker panel ground effects show any major signs of age, so someone was really careful driving this car. Cloth upholstery in a Trans Am is a rather rare find, and if you're a performance driver, you know that it's the preferred seating surface of choice when going around corners is what you do. The gray cloth is in excellent condition with only light wear on the outer bolsters, as you'd expect. But for a car that's now more than 20 years old, the level of preservation is rather impressive. Even more impressive is what you get for your money, which is to say this car is loaded! A/C, power windows, locks, and seats, cruise control, and a driver's side airbag are all included. Instrumentation is comprehensive and the driving position is excellent, particularly compared to its immediate predecessor. The original Delco AM/FM/CD stereo remains in the center stack, and yes, that aluminum shifter is linked to a 6-speed manual transmission, the enthusiast's gearbox of choice. Clean carpets, an untouched back seat, and a very nicely finished trunk area round out a really impressive interior. The Trans Am borrowed the Corvette's 350 cubic inch LT1 V8. GM played games with the horsepower figures, but performance testing at the time pretty much confirmed that the F-bodies were every bit as potent under the hood. But what's truly remarkable about this car isn't the horsepower itself, but rather that one of the most modification-friendly engines ever built remains almost entirely stock in this car's case. From the curved air intake to the catalytic converter underneath, this one hasn't been "upgraded" and abused, but rather loved and properly maintained by three adult owners. A glance underneath offers more proof of clean living, as you can still see red overspray on the floors and no signs of rust damage or accidents, which is always a relief in a car with this much affordable power on tap. Power steering and 4-wheel disc brakes add to the Trans Am's user-friendly nature. The only notable modification is that set of spectacular chrome wheels, which were actually borrowed from a 2000 Trans AM and then fitted with 245/50/16 performance radials. With a matching-numbers powertrain, lots of new equipment, and that familiar '70s performance look, it's no wonder these cars are seeing strong gains in value over the past few years. This Y82 Special Edition was delivered to Witt Pontiac in November of 1977. It only has 300 miles on a complete frame-off restoration done 2013 through May, 2015. It's dressed in fresh starlight black paint and sports Hurst, first edition T -tops. The black seems to highlight not only the aggressive shape, but the many gold-colored details practically leap off the glossy bodywork. And for a car that's coming up on its 40th birthday, this one sure looks good, with super straight flanks that don't even show so much as a parking lot ding and a glossy finish that holds up under close scrutiny. It's got that look that will get every man thinking about hitting the road and and running from "Smokey" A few bubbles under the firebird on the hood seem to be the only issue, and an afternoon spent buffing the hood will probably pay big dividends. Nonetheless, this is a very good-looking car. The tan interior is a more comfortable choice to Bandit's basic black, especially when you pull the T-tops off. The interior is in fantastic condition, with new and very correct uphholstery with exact factory specifications, along with crisply rendered door panels and that cool gold-toned engine-turned instrument panel. Gold seems to be the theme for this '78 SE, because the spokes of the steering wheel are the same color, and as an SE, just about everything was part of the deal, including A/C, power windows, cruise control, and, of course, the T-tops. The A/C uses R134a refrigerant so it's effective today and easy to service and the gauges are in excellent condition with big, easy-to-read markings. An upgraded AM/FM/iPod stereo head unit has been stuffed into the dash and the floors are protected by big heavy-duty rubber mats. The trunk is upholstered in black carpet and extra sound-proofing which give the Trans Am an upscale vibe and help control noise, too. The legendary W72 6.6 litre V8 advertised under the hood still delivers big fun in today's era of 300-horsepower minivans. The engine was rebuilt in February and runs superbly and thanks to much time out of the engine bay, it's quite nicely detailed, too. The block wears correct corporate blue engine enamel, and the big hood scoop still inhales through a separate hose, not the scoop itself. Lots of new components ensure a great driving experience, a list of parts several pages long. It's backed by a TH350 3-speed automatic transmission that never seems to mind dropping down a gear when you get heavy on the throttle. The soundtrack is quite thrilling thanks to a recent Flowmaster dual exhaust system underneath. The chassis is quite clean, which comes courtesy of a life lived in the warm, dry climate of Texas, and even the gorgeous "snowflake" alloy wheels show littlesigns of age. Documented with tons of receipts for the extensive restoration work plus the original window sticker and PHS paperwork, this is a high-quality T/A that was built to enjoy while it appreciates. '70s Trans Ams are red hot, and this one packs its numbers-matching engine and 4-speed transmission, a first class interior, and great-looking Starlight Black paint. You wanted one when you were a kid, and at this price there's just no excuse not to own it today. Is this car perfect? No, but it's a heck of a lot nicer than the price tag would suggest. The paint is quite nice, better than most of these cars got when they were freshened, but now with prices shooting up, it looks right at home on the show field. And regardless, it's still superior to whatever GM was spraying on cars in 1979. It's also nicely assembled, with urethane bumpers that fit well, big doors that close without needing a violent slam, and proper Trans Am graphics everywhere you look. Never designed to be a subtle machine, the deep Starlight Black is the perfect '70s color if you're looking to relive an era and it's hard to see this car without thinking of a certain favorite movie. The chin spoiler doesn't show any evidence of run-ins with steep driveways or parking curbs, making this a car that can hold its head high at car shows and still turn heads on the street. Honestly, driving one of these today is even more of an event than it was in 1979. The black interior shows a lot of clean, well-maintained equipment, including seat covers that show some very minor wear but no signs of damage or neglect. Other stuff like the center console and carpets are in excellent shape and you can see that this car's always been well-maintained (the lack of T-tops undoubtedly helped this car's survival, since the sun can be murder on interiors). The gauges are original and show clear lenses and bright markings, all visible through one of the most handsome steering wheels of the period. The factory radio is long gone, replaced at some point by an AM/FM/cassette stereo head unit that fits in the dash just as if it was born there. The trunk is also nicely finished and includes an original-style space-saver spare that's never been used plus a full jack assembly. Nice! When you checked the 4-speed manual transmission box on the order form for your new Trans Am, you not only got a heavy-duty Muncie gearbox, but also a genuine 400 cubic inch Pontiac V8 rated at a fairly stout 220 horsepower. And yes, this is the original, numbers-matching block, topped with a 4-barrel carburetor living under the hood scoop, which was more decoration than function, but who cares when it looks this cool? The engine has been properly maintained and it shows, with only the A/C compressor missing. A true dual exhaust system with long-tube headers and a pair of Flowmaster mufflers probably frees up a few ponies and sounds awesome. The undercarriage is original but there the car has clearly led an easy life, particularly most recently when it has been treated as a true collector's item. And seriously, there aren't many factory wheels better-looking than the Pontiac snowflakes, which have been wrapped in 235/60/15 BFGoodrich T/A radials. Documented with the original window sticker, dealer invoice, warranty card, and owner's manual, this car could be called a smart investment the way prices are on the move. No longer the sole provenance of Burt Reynolds wanna-bes, these are legitimate collector cars in their own right and this 1978 Gold Special Edition Trans Am is a rare find that should turn out to also be a smart investment in the future. With just two owners from new, you know this is a special car. Add in the code 50 Solar Gold paint job and it becomes a relatively rare car, too. It was repainted in its original hue just before the current owner acquired it in the early 2000s, so it has the right look. It was obviously never wrecked or rusty, so major surgery wasn't required, but they do seem to have taken their time with the work. Gaps are even, the body surfaces are smooth and shiny, and the gold paint is exactly the right shade. Of course, a Trans Am wouldn't be complete without the bird on the hood, so new decals were installed throughout and they look sharp, crisp, and properly installed. And to be honest, the gold cars seem to offer a more sophisticated look than the over-dressed black ones, and it really works well. Details like the urethane nose, fender flares, and deck lid spoiler all remain in excellent condition thanks to a lifetime spent as a fair-weather toy, not a daily driver. The gorgeous "Camel" cloth interior is an unusual find in a Trans Am, and it was freshened with the paint a few years ago. Even the driver's seat looks virtually new, a testament to the quality of care this car has received since the work was done and the materials are a dead-ringer for the factory stuffAs a top-of-the-line Trans Am, this one is loaded with options like factory A/C (needs to be serviced), power windows and locks, a tilt steering column, and an AM/FM/cassette stereo system that replaced the original 8-track (which is included with the car). Perhaps most importantly, this car has three pedals on the floor and a 4-speed shifter on the center console, raising the entertainment level considerably. And a Trans Am just isn't a Trans Am without T-tops, with these fitting snugly and remarkably free of the usual squeaks and rattles, thanks to the low mileage. The trunk still carries its original mat as well as a space-saver spare that looks to have never been used. 4-speed cars in 1978 got a genuine Pontiac 400 cubic inch V8 which still delivered thrilling performance despite the federal regulations trying to kill it. It's quite original under the hood, nicely maintained and only a quick detail away from preservation-class judging. The air cleaner dominates the engine bay, looking like a scoop but actually inhaling through a standard intake tube, and the 4-barrel underneath still knows how to make horsepower. A brand new exhaust system highlights the undercarriage, which is mostly original and in good order, although not currently detailed for show. It rides and handles like low-mileage cars always do, feeling tight and well-built as it goes down the road. Classic "snowflake" alloys are fitted with 225/60/15 BFGoodrich radials, and they may just be only the second set of tires this car has ever worn. '70s Trans Ams with lots of documentation are red hot in the hobby right now, and few cars of the period were more iconic. Cars like this 1994 Pontiac Firebird Formula were affordable and fast, with hundreds of hop-up parts available in catalogs and magazines. So it shouldn't be a surprise that many of these cars were thrashed and left for dead when they finally gave up, and that's exactly why this incredible 29,108-mile survivor is so special, because it's just the way the factory intended and hasn't been abused. We'll admit to being partial to the Formula's clean shape and more understated look compared to the Trans Am, and with all the same go-fast hardware under the skin, it was often the weapon of choice for the guys who wanted to carry a big stick yet still speak softly. Combined with the gorgeous Medium Patriot Red paint, this car has a very sophisticated look that's less street racer and more grown-up performance car. It is indeed factory-applied paint that still looks fantastic given that it's now 20 years old (holy cow, has it been that long?!?) and by 1994, GM was doing some pretty good work in the paint shop. Fit and finish are OEM-grade with doors that fit well and smooth bodywork that hasn't been hit, and most of it is plastic so it won't wrinkle or dent. Blacked-out taillights offer a cool pattern when lit and the smooth nose shows functional air intakes that give it an aggressive look. This is one very handsome car! The gray cloth interior is just as well-preserved as the bodywork, and the low-key look suits the Formula just fine. The heavy bolsters will keep you in place as you explore the car's considerable handling limits and while Pontiac was still fascinated with buttons and dials that give it a jet fighter look, it's toned down a bit in the Formula so everything is easy to find and intuitive to use. Lots of options make this a no-brainer: A/C, power windows and locks, cruise control, power seats, a tilt column, and everything works like it should. The factory radio has been replaced by an AM/FM/cassette unit with a detachable face (remember those?) but since the face has been detached and misplaced, it's probably due for an upgrade, which will be easy. The seats, carpets, and dash are in excellent shape with no major flaws to report, and even the hatch area looks factory fresh. A Corvette-derived 350 cubic inch LT1 V8 provides motive power for the Formula, and these were truly cars to be respected on the street. GM under-rated them a bit so the Corvette could remain at the top of the heap, but internally they're pretty much identical so it's a very strong runner. Despite the myriad of high-performance parts available for these engines, this one remains entirely stock save for an SLP strut tower brace that makes a noticeable difference in front-end stiffness. The 6-speed manual is a very desirable feature on these cars and it barks the gears with positive shifts and a towering overdrive that gives it decent highway mileage and effortless cruising. The underside shows rather well and hasn't been driven in the winter, and even the stock catalytic converter and muffler are still in place. Factory chrome wheels are a clean 5-spoke design and carry recent BFGoodrich T/A blackwall radials. If you like these cars, the one to own is a low-mileage, unmodified specimen just like this. The fact that it's also loaded with options and offers an awesome color combination is merely icing on the cake.
